On Mon, 17 Feb 2025 at 11:39:42 +0100, VA wrote:
> When running a game with PYTHONSAFEPATH=y, this error occurs at start:
...
> ModuleNotFoundError: No module named 'gdp_launcher_base'
> 
> The solution would be to insert some code like
> `sys.path.append(os.path.dirname(__file__))`

Yes, something like that.

> or better, properly package
> the source files into something like debian's dist-packages folder

This would not be better. dist-packages is intended for public Python
libraries with a stable API that can be used by other packages, and g-d-p
does not intend to provide a stable Python API for other packages, so it's
intentional that it installs its Python code into a private directory.
